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META) just gave us a clearer look at what it thinks the real AI race is about. not “Who Has The Flashiest Model Demo?” and not even “Who Buys The Most GPUs?” Meta’s latest moves point to something more practical: who can improve models the fastest, every single week, and ship those gains into products at scale.

That’s why two headlines that look unrelated actually fit together neatly. First, Meta is building a new Applied AI Engineering organization with an ultra-flat setup—up to 50 individual contributors per manager—to industrialize the unglamorous work that turns a decent model into a better one: tooling, task execution, evaluations, reinforcement learning, and post-training loops. Second, it signed a multiyear content licensing deal with News Corp that can reach $50 million a year, giving Meta access to premium U.S. and U.K. news content for both training on archives and real-time retrieval in its AI products.

Put those together and you get a simple picture: Meta is trying to build a data refinery. Raw inputs come in—fresh news, long-tail archives, and Meta’s own massive first-party signals. Then an internal factory cleans, tests, and upgrades those inputs into better training data and tougher evals. The output is faster model improvement. And if the model improves faster, Meta’s bet is that products ship faster too—across feeds, ads, messaging, and Meta AI.

If you’re wondering why Meta is spending so much energy on “data” and “process,” this is the reason. In AI, the company that perfects the factory often beats the company that wins a single headline.
